Top 10 Programming Languages to Learn in 2025

Future-Proof Your Coding Career with These In-Demand Skills

In the rapidly evolving tech landscape, staying ahead means learning the best programming languages 2025 that align with software development trends 2025. Whether you’re a beginner starting your coding journey or a developer planning your next move, choosing the right programming languages to learn can transform your career path.

This article lists the top 10 programming languages to learn in 2025 that are currently trending, future-proof, and aligned with programming skills in high demand 2025.


โœ… Why Programming Language Choice Matters in 2025

With technology evolving faster than ever, the demand for specific programming languages shifts based on coding job market 2025 trends, developer salary by language 2025, and tech skills future demand. Learning the most in-demand programming languages 2025 not only boosts your earning potential but also keeps you relevant and ready for emerging job roles.

Whether you want to build mobile apps, AI systems, websites, or scalable backend servers, this guide will help you decide which programming language to learn in 2025 for maximum impact.


๐Ÿฅ‡ 1. Python โ€“ The Most Popular Programming Language 2025

Python continues to dominate the list of best coding languages for beginners 2025 and professionals alike. Known for its simplicity and flexibility, Python is used in:

  • Data Science & AI

  • Machine Learning & Deep Learning

  • Web Development with Django or Flask

  • Automation, APIs & more

Why learn Python in 2025?
Because Python aligns perfectly with software development trends 2025 and remains a top choice in the coding job market 2025. It’s a future-proof programming language 2025 trusted by Google, Netflix, NASA, and Meta.

๐Ÿฅˆ 2. JavaScript โ€“ Backbone of the Web in 2025

If you’re eyeing frontend development, full-stack development, or even cross-platform mobile apps, then JavaScript is one of the most popular programming languages 2025 to master.

From building single-page apps to real-time platforms, JavaScript powers modern UIs and dynamic user interactions.

Why learn JavaScript in 2025?
Because it’s essential in web development jobs, React and Angular are widely used, and the developer salary by language 2025 for JavaScript developers remains high.

๐Ÿฅ‰ 3. Java โ€“ Still Powerful in the Enterprise World

Java may not be new, but it’s still one of the top 10 programming languages to learn in 2025 for enterprise, backend, and Android development. Companies in finance, telecom, and big tech still rely heavily on Java.

Why learn Java in 2025?
Its job market is vast, salaries are excellent, and Java continues to evolve (Java 21 just dropped!). Itโ€™s a career-focused programming language 2025 with deep community support.

๐Ÿ”ฅ 4. Go (Golang) โ€“ Scalable and Cloud-Ready

Go is Google’s efficient systems language, ideal for cloud-native development, microservices, and high-performance backend systems.

Why learn Go in 2025?
Itโ€™s a future-proof programming language 2025 rapidly gaining popularity for its concurrency model and simplicity. Itโ€™s used in Kubernetes, Docker, and other DevOps tools.

โšก 5. TypeScript โ€“ JavaScriptโ€™s Better Half

TypeScript adds type safety to JavaScript, making large-scale application development easier and error-free. It’s now a go-to for teams using Angular or React.

Why learn TypeScript in 2025?
Itโ€™s widely adopted in enterprise projects and considered essential in modern frontend frameworks.

๐Ÿ” 6. Rust โ€“ Safe, Fast, and Loved by Developers

Rust is an increasingly popular programming language to learn in 2025, especially for those interested in systems programming, blockchain, and embedded systems.

Why learn Rust in 2025?
It offers unmatched memory safety and performance. Itโ€™s being adopted by Amazon, Dropbox, and Cloudflare. Itโ€™s also widely respected in open-source communities.

๐Ÿ“ฑ 7. Kotlin โ€“ Modern Android Development Language

Kotlin is now the official Android development language and is considered better than Java for mobile apps.

Why learn Kotlin in 2025?
Google prefers it, and it reduces boilerplate code drastically. Itโ€™s ideal for mobile app devs focused on career growth.

๐ŸŽ 8. Swift โ€“ Best Choice for iOS Developers

If you want to develop apps for iPhone, iPad, Mac, or Apple Watch, Swift is a no-brainer.

Why learn Swift in 2025?
Apple is growing, and Swift apps are faster, safer, and cleaner than Objective-C. iOS developers are in high demand globally.

๐Ÿ•น๏ธ 9. C# โ€“ Game Development + Enterprise Combo

C# is essential for Unity game development, Windows apps, and enterprise applications using .NET.

Why learn C# in 2025?
Itโ€™s used by major enterprises, and game studios like Blizzard, Unity, and Microsoft. It offers a solid programming career roadmap.

๐Ÿ“Š 10. SQL โ€“ Data Skills Are Invaluable in 2025

SQL is the cornerstone of data analytics, database management, and business intelligence. It may not be flashy, but itโ€™s in every developer job description.

Why learn SQL in 2025?
Data will drive every decision. SQL supports MySQL, PostgreSQL, Oracle, and is required across web apps, enterprise software, and data science.

๐ŸŽ“ Ready to Master These Programming Languages?

Start learning the top 10 programming languages to learn in 2025 with expert guidance and structured curriculum. Whether you’re a beginner or an experienced developer, investing in the right course can fast-track your programming career.

๐Ÿ‘‰ Check out our career-focused, beginner-friendly, and high-demand IT courses designed for 2025 and beyond:
๐Ÿ”— Explore Courses Now โ€“ sparkitx.com

From Python and JavaScript to Java, SQL, and mobile app development, our programs align with the software development trends 2025 and tech skills future demand. Get hands-on, industry-ready, and job-oriented training.

Explore our web development training and courses in Chennai to upskill and stay ahead in the evolving tech landscape.